Important Hot Water Heater Safety Tips
Warm water is a daily requirement for every single family members, whether for a long, relaxing bath, washing, or cooking. Hot water can likewise conserve you from some unpleasant situations, as an example, a clogged up toilet.
That said, water heaters are not without dangers. These pro ideas will certainly aid you and your family use a water heater appropriately and also securely.

Examine your Pressure and Temperature Valves


Your water heater's temperature and pressure valves regulate the temperature and pressure within the water heater storage tank. These valves will protect against a surge if your container obtains also warm or if the stress surpasses secure degrees.
Regrettably, these safety and security tools offer no caution when they spoil. You can verify your shutoff's efficiency by holding on to the valve's lever. If it is in good condition, water should flow out. If no water flows out or a flow is launched, rush as well as get your valves fixed.

Wait several hrs for the water container to warm up


It will certainly take your water heater several hours to entirely warm up, so check it periodically by turning on a tap to see to it it's obtaining warm. The recommended temperature level is 120 ° F (49 ° C.

Check for fire risks.


As you check your shutoffs, provide its surroundings a twice. Check the area for fire risks, particularly if you use a gas-powered hot water heater.
Initially, check for flammable products like gas, gas tanks, and also various other heat-generating appliances. Next off, check for bits of paper and also wood, including garbage. Do not get rid of your trash near your water heater tools.
You would certainly do well to maintain any type of garments far from your water heater. Must a fire start, these products will certainly promote its spread. That said, your washing line ought to not be close to your water heater.

Constantly maintain correct ventilation.


If your water heater isn't appropriately vented, it'll lead fumes right into your residence. This might trigger respiratory system problems and also provide you cough or an allergic reaction.
A great vent must face up or have an upright slant, leading the smoke far from the family. If your vent does not follow this format, it might be an installation mistake.
You need a plumber's aid to fix inadequate water heater air flow.

Safeguard your tools from kids.


Your gas heating system's equipment is sensitive. It is not nearly enough to remove flammable material. You must protect your kids from feasible mishaps, as well as shield your water heater from kids's inquisitiveness. Impose a safety zone concerning 3ft around your water heater. You might mark the area out with bureaucracy or just educate your kids on why steering clear of from the funny-looking equipment is best for them.
If you have actually obtained a major case of curious pet cats, you could give them a well-coordinated scenic tour of the heating devices and also how it helps them get the very best bathrooms!

Show your family exactly how to shut off the hot water heater.


During this trip, reveal your family how to turn off the heating unit, specifically if it is a gas heater. They ought to likewise recognize when to transform it off. For example, if there is a gas leak, if the water pressure goes down as well reduced, or if the hot water heater is overheating. You need to also shut off your hot water heater when you'll be away for a couple of days, and also when the tank is empty.

Always predetermined the maximum temperature level.


Warm water burns in the house prevail. You can prevent accidents, conserve power and also be kind to the environment just by presetting your hot water heater's maximum temperature. One of the most convenient hot water temperature is 120F. Water at this temperature is safe for adults, children, and the elderly.

Conclusion.


With proper maintenance, your water heater can serve you for more than 15 years. Constantly keep in mind to arrange a regular appointment with your plumbing professionals to look for abnormalities and also eliminate any debris. Nonetheless, a shutoff check must be a lot more regular. Examine your valves every three months.

When You Should Turn off Your Water Heater


For the most part, a water heater is a pretty easy-going appliance. You can depend on a tank water heater to give you 10-15 years of dependable hot water – and all it asks is for some periodic maintenance in return.



However, there are times when taking care of the unit comes into consideration. Often, our customers will ask, “Do I need to turn off my water heater if….” Here are answers to three common scenarios.




When the main water supply is shut off


There are many circumstances in which the main water supply is turned off. When this happens, many homeowners wonder if it’s safe to keep the water heater on of it should be shut down too.



In most cases, it may not be necessary to turn off the water heater, but it also won’t hurt, either. However, there are two reasons when you should turn off the unit to prevent too much pressure or heat from building up inside the tank:


  • The tank is empty (or close to it) and won’t be refilled for a long period of time


  • The main water supply loses pressure


  • When you go on vacation


    When you go on vacation or plan on being away from an extended period of time, there are the usual routines for prepping your home. You may adjust your heating or cooling system, set automatic lights, and put a hold on your mail. But what about your water heater?



    While it may seem logical to shut off the water heater when not in use to save energy, it may not be as beneficial as you think. First, it can be disruptive and hard on the unit to be turned on and off. When you get home, you’ll be without hot water and might run into issues with turning the unit back on. Instead, set your water heater for “VAC” mode (a common feature on newer water heater models) or turn down the water temperature to 50 degrees. This will help you save energy without risking other issues.


    When there’s a leak


    If your water heater springs a leak due for a variety of reasons, including age or a valve malfunction, you should always turn off the unit and shut off the water supply until the issue is resolved.
